We believe the Bible to be the inspired, the only infallible, authoritative Word of God and inerrant in the original writings. We believe that there is one God, eternally existing in three persons: Father, Son, and Holy Spirit. We believe in the deity of our Lord Jesus Christ, in His virgin birth, in His sinless life, in His miracles, in His vicarious and atoning death through His shed blood, in His bodily resurrection, in His ascension to the right hand of the Father, and in His personal return in power and glory. The Plan of Salvation God has laid out a simple plan in the New Testament for all those who believe to be saved. Many believe that faith alone or prayer is sufficient for the soul’s salvation; however, the Bible goes beyond that, and we believe that you must take everything the Bible says about salvation and apply it to our lives. Again, it is not a complicated matter and you don’t have to take our word for it, look for yourself: 1. Hear Rom 10:14 “How then shall they call on him in whom they have not believed? and how shall they believe in him of whom they have not heard? and how shall they hear without a preacher?” 2. Belief John 8:24 “I said therefore unto you, that ye shall die in your sins: for if you believe not that I am he, ye shall die in your sins.” 3. Repent Luke 13:3 “I tell you, Nay: but, except ye repent, ye shall all likewise perish.” 4. Confess Rom 10:10 “For with the heart man believeth unto righteousness, and with the mouth, confession is made unto salvation.” 5. Baptism Mark 16:16 “He that believeth and is baptized shall be saved. He that believeth not shall be damned.” Acts 2:38 “Then Peter said unto them, Repent and be baptized every one of you, in the name of Jesus Christ for the remission of sins, and ye shall receive the gift of the Holy Ghost.” 1 Peter 3:21 “The like figure whereunto even baptism doth also now save us (not the putting away of filth of the flesh, but the answer of a good conscience toward God,) by the resurrection of Jesus Christ:” Once you have been added to the church by the Lord, you must remain faithful to the best of your ability, and repent when you fall. We all sin (1 John 1:8); however, it is what we do after we sin that separates the faithful from the world (James 5:16). 6.
